First of all, you should notice that 49 doesn't have a lot of factors. So this is (__ x + 7) (__ x + 7) It's not minus because 42 > 0. OK with that?

Resist the urge to guess blindly. Let's see Now I notice that 9 can be factored into 3 x 3 and that 3 x 7 is one-half of 42
Ok.. =/
So now my guess is (3x + 7)^2 How does that sound?

BTW a quicker approach is to work from the answers the ones with 9x produce 81x^2 which can't be right the ones with -7 produce b < 0 where ax^2 + bx + c is your equation. No need to do the work of factoring in this case.
